Dzivielevski Gets Value

Level 5 : 1,000/1,500, 1,500 ante

No-Limit Hold'em

George Wolff opened to 3,500 on the button and was called by Yuri Dzivielevski in the small blind.

The flop came {a-Clubs}{7-Diamonds}{9-Clubs} and Dzivielevski check-called and 3,500 from Wolff.

Both players checked on the {8-Hearts} turn, but Dzivielevski led out for 12,000 when the {7-Hearts} completed the board.

Wolff tossed in a call and Dzivielevski tabled {a-Diamonds}{6-Spades}. Wolff mucked — conceding the pot to Dzivielevski.
